Definition: The cutover date and time = Email migrations from MIT Exchange to O365 Email are complete, access to the old MIT Exchange Email will be cut off, and access to the emails on O365 is online and active.

 


The TRANSITION

On Monday September 19th 2022, Albert and Dan were migrated from MIT Exchange to MIT O365 Email. As Apple Mail and iCal users these are the notes of what they saw.

Most users in SHASS will need to delete their old MIT Exchange settings from Apple Mail and add the new MIT O365 Mail account.

 


 


These were the screens that Albert saw after he deleted his old Exchange Email account from Apple Mail and clicked to set up a new Exchange Account in order to set up the MIT O365 Email.

...

Type in your full name as it appears in the MIT directory followed by your full MIT email address. 


Click on "Sign In".

If you have your certificates installed, click on "Use Certificate - Go". Otherwise log in with your kerberos username and password.

 


Select your Duo Authentication Device. Move the bottom left-right scrollbar right to see the buttons.

Mobile Devices

All iOS and Android devices will need to have the email accounts deleted from the devices and added again as the old Exchange accounts are now on Office 365.

Odds and Ends

  • Internet Update Lag

    Because the O365 email servers are no longer on campus, users should be aware of potential internet lag when composing emails via a client program (like Outlook or Apple Mail) to the O365 server at Microsoft. This lag may increase during busier times of the day like noon and 4pm. It is therefore recommended all users wait 3-5 seconds before hitting send(depending on the time of day) after the text of a particularly important email is completed to make sure the last edits made to your important email gets saved to the Microsoft's O365 server before sending.

  • Windows 10 users

    Due to increased data security in Windows 10, MS Outlook may ask you to approve the change to the new O365 Servers. Users should approve the change.
